Role Description
- We’re looking for an Associate Commercial Counsel to be a key member of Dropbox’s global commercial legal team focusing on general commercial deal work, including both sales and procurement related deals, processes, and procedures.
Reporting to the Senior Commercial Counsel:
- North America Lead, this role offers an exciting opportunity to have company-wide impact primarily supporting Dropbox’s global sales and procurement strategies and other cross functional teams.
This role is for an attorney in the commercial legal space with a client-first mindset and experience working closely with sales and procurement teams in a world class commercial legal function in support of Dropbox’s business goals. You’ll be part of a team of attorneys and professionals responsible for drafting, reviewing, and negotiating a high volume of complex commercial contracts with Dropbox vendors, customers, and other business partners around the world. You'll get an opportunity to gain experience handling a wide variety commercial transactions and partnering with our business teams to deliver efficient, scalable approaches to commercial matters.
The ideal candidate is a commercial attorney who has experience partnering with in-house business teams and is passionate about supporting the business and who thrives in solving legal, technology and business issues. The ideal candidate must be empathetic and a team player who is effective in collaborating with others, while being a proactive partner to internal business teams (and will hopefully get to enjoy a little fun and a few laughs along the way!).
Responsibilities
- Engage personally in complex sales and procurement deals and work collaboratively with various company teams to implement company initiatives. Our team works on every kind of contract that Dropbox signs: sales, vendor procurement, marketing, M&A, real estate, infrastructure, etc. A lot of opportunity to learn different types of agreements and negotiation settings.
- Work with cross-functional business teams to implement innovative strategies to increase the efficiency and effectiveness of delivering commercial legal support to Dropbox’s business.
- Be an active and trusted leader, problem solver, and innovator to key stakeholders across the company.
- Develop and refine team playbooks, fallback guides, cross-functional resource documents, and training materials
Requirements
- Minimum of 2+ years as a practicing commercial attorney, including substantive experience in drafting and negotiating complex commercial agreements, including SaaS, licensing, technology, equipment, and marketing agreements
- Has experience managing and interacting directly with clients and opposing counsel, has robust experience drafting and negotiating contracts themselves
- Ability to translate complex legal issues into clear and simple guidance, and to partner effectively across all levels of the company
- Passion for client service and efficiency
- High integrity, strong ethics, and an unflappable demeanor
- Self-starter, eagerness to learn both substantive law, negotiation skills and team policies and procedures
- J.D. with strong academic credentials and demonstrated record of success as a lawyer
- Member in good standing of bar and (if applicable) in-house counsel registration
- Desire or experience to work in a virtual first environment, demonstrated initiative qualities
Preferred Qualifications
- Experience as a commercial attorney in a law firm setting, with at least 1+ year of experience as an in-house attorney at a technology company
- Demonstrated ability to handle multiple types of cross-functional commercial matters, including customer facing agreements, M&A integration and support, and commercial disputes
- Expertise in data privacy law (e.g., CIPP certification), AI rules and regulations, and intellectual property
- Experience with developing and refining team playbooks, fallback guides, cross-functional resource documents, and training materials
- Experience partnering with globally distributed in-house business teams, particularly at SaaS companies to handle a high volume of complex commercial transactions
